logo

Output 80fc4eff466a0eb18d261a9270d711afcd29889736d4d3674853ed33697144c2:0

value
2857878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 685ca85595a87cc3c82849ba08130defd20f1721 OP_EQUAL
address
3BCqCTHQBjRGohLLQVX6yn6MQGpQR4rWqD
transaction
80fc4eff466a0eb18d261a9270d711afcd29889736d4d3674853ed33697144c2

3 Sat Ranges